


























Physics-Informed Neural Networks present a novel approach in SciML that integrates physical laws in the form of partial differential equations directly into the NN through soft constraints in the loss function. This work studies the application of PINNs to solve a one dimensional coupled electro-elastodynamic system modeling linear piezoelectricity in stress-charge form, governed by elastodynamic and electrodynamic equations. Our simulation employs a feedforward architecture, mapping space-time coordinates to mechanical displacement and electric potential. Our PINN model achieved global relative L2 errors of 2.34 and 4.87 percent for displacement and electric potential respectively. The results validate PINNs as effective mesh free solvers for coupled time-dependent PDE systems, though challenges remain regarding error accumulation and stiffness in coupled eigenvalue systems.
